#69762d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#69762d is composed of 41.2% red, 46.3%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.9%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 70.7 degrees, a saturation of 44.8% and a lightness of 32%. #69762d color hex could be obtained by blending #d2ec5a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#69762d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#69762d has RGB values of R:105, G:118,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 6911533.
